High-speed high-performance press

The new BSTA 200-60 BE press from Bruderer Machinery, Ridgefield, NJ, combines precision mechanics and modern electronics. The heart of the machine is a short, rigid main shaft mounted in the transverse direction. The power of the ram is transmitted via two connecting rods, the lever system and two pushing rods. Hardened and ground spindles for ram adjustment are mounted outside of the power flow, allowing precision setting of ram height during punching.
